News Monserrate made a conscious decision to join Ajax: āIt fits in well with my view of footballā
Jano Monserrate made his debut for Jong Ajax. The midfielder, who joined from AtlƩtico Madrid, is disappointed by the defeat against FC Dordrecht, but is able to highlight a number of positives despite the result. In an exclusive interview with Ajax Showtime, Monserrate discusses his first few weeks at Ajax.
The Spaniard started the match in Dordrecht wearing the number ten shirt. āIt gave me a good feeling, but ultimately you want to win the match. Weād been working towards the first league match for a long time and were confident of a positive result,ā Monserrate begins.
āI think we got off to a good start with Pharellās (Nash, ed.) goal. Unfortunately, we couldnāt hold on to the lead for long. We played a decent match and had plenty of chances, but the most important thing is to win the match. We didnāt manage to do that today (Friday, ed.).ā
Despite the result, Monserrate looks back positively on his first few minutes in an Ajax shirt. āIām happy with my debut. I felt at home within the team and I gave my all for the side. Unfortunately, it didnāt result in a win, but hopefully weāll learn from matches like this,ā says the young player.
Ajax signed Monserrate on a free transfer from AtlĆ©tico Madrid. The 20-year-old midfielder had a clear reason for choosing to move to Amsterdam. āThe clubās philosophy, the style of play, what the club stands for,ā he cites as his reasons. āIt fits in well with how I view football. Iām delighted to be playing here. Iām a player whoās aggressive off the ball, and that can really help me here.ā
āThe people Iāve spoken to have given me a good impression of the club. Iām delighted to be here and to develop my career at Ajax. I want to do my best, show what Iām capable of, and then weāll see what happens,ā said Monserrate.
The young Spaniard will initially join Jong Ajax, but his long-term goal is to make it into the first team. āIām focusing on Jong Ajax at the moment and want to perform better in the next match than I did in the last one, and learn from my mistakes. Playing for the first team is a dream, of course.ā
Monserrate received a warm welcome at Ajax. āItās a fantastic group. Iām delighted with the welcome Iāve received and the standard of training in the first few weeks. We need to become a close-knit team to achieve the results weāre aiming for. Becoming a true collective must form the basis for our success.ā
āMy aim is to be an important player for Jong Ajax and to use my skills to contribute to goals and assists,ā says Monserrate, discussing his objectives for this season. āAnd I hope to make my debut this season. If that doesnāt happen, Iāll just have to keep working hard and developing. I always try to stay positive.ā
Finally, Monserrate introduces himself to the Ajax fans. āItās not surprising if people in the Netherlands donāt know me yet. I havenāt played many matches at the highest level,ā says the talented youngster, who has already made his debut for AtlĆ©tico Madridās first team. āIām a creative player who has the ability to deliver a decisive final pass. Iām also a real team player and aggressive in challenges and when pressing.ā

News Abdalla wants to play this season: āIād rather play 90 minutes away at Dordrecht than sit on the bench at 1ā
From scoring for Ajax in Europe to playing away at Dordrecht in the Keuken Kampioen Divisie ā for Mohamed Abdalla, this is the reality. The 16-year-old midfielder says he ācouldnāt care lessā where he plays, as long as heās playing.
Against FK Vojvodina, Abdalla became the youngest goalscorer ever for a Dutch club in Europe. He impressed during pre-season and is now set to face FC Dordrecht with Jong Ajax. āAs a young lad, itās just brilliant,ā he says. āI want to get as many minutes as possible at the highest level.ā
If he canāt make it into the Ajax first team, heād just as happily play for Jong Ajax. As long as he gets some playing time. āIād rather play ninety minutes away at Dordrecht than sit on the bench for Ajax 1.ā
Abdalla is keen to develop as a player. With Julian Brandt at training, he has a role model to look up to. āAt the first training session, he was scoring goals with both his left and right foot. Thatās when I thought to myself: thatās the level I want to reach too. What that guy is showing is simply Champions League standard.ā
Other examples Abdalla cites are Jude Bellingham and Paul Pogba. āI ask Julian Brandt, who has played with Bellingham, and Caio Henrique, who has played with Pogba, what they were like in training. They tell me theyāre in a league of their own ā world-class players. And that I need to work my way up to that level too.ā
The young midfielder knows what he needs to do to reach that level. āWork incredibly hard every day and give it my all every second, because Iām still young.ā
